Belle is a fast-growing healthcare company revolutionizing in-home care — starting from the feet up. More than 25 million U.S. seniors can no longer safely care for their feet, contributing to over $38 billion in avoidable medical costs each year.
Belle trains and deploys a network of Community Health Workers — known as Belle Technicians — to deliver in-home foot exams, preventive care, and care management. Backed by advanced data science, our care model detects emerging health risks early, often before they escalate. When issues arise, our telehealth team and nurses coordinate follow-up care and take action.
The result? Belle delivers clinical outcomes on par with blockbuster drugs, without a single pill. Our model helps prevent complications, reduce hospital visits, and improve quality of life — all with care that people genuinely love.
